Auster Aug 29, 2020 @ 10:02am 
I support this theory because of 3 reasons:
1) Yu got Izanagi and the ability to wield multiple Personas from Izanami, so neither Personas he uses are his original shadow/Persona. And the power of Izanami might've messed with his original shadow as well
2) Teddie has the same motifs as Persona 3's Ryoji, who happened to grow into being the MC's shadow. Among the similarities, both Yu and P3MC are the silent/calm type and they keep their love interests more to themselves, while both Ryoji and Teddie are pretty extroverts and major skirt chasers. Plus, neither Teddie or Ryoji remembered their true natures at first
3) The first sign Teddie has ever existed, at least in a physical form, was when Yu first got to the proper TV world (not counting that misty temple in the beginning). Teddie mentioned he has always been in the TV world, but he doesn't know how long it has been, so it might've been a few minutes since Yu first entered to a few years.
